| #178BloodscytheMay 19, 2015 14:54:44 | I would say, the primary reason I wouldn't allow an arcane trickster to dual wield hand crossbows, aside from it being against the rules, is because since I do require things like verbal, somatic, and material components for spells at my table, I know an arcane trickster with a free hand can both do somatic gestures and get material components.
If a character doesn't have a free hand and is trying to cast a spell, I now need to know if the spell requires somatic and/or material components, and can the character manage to do it. If they have a free hand, it's a nonissue. And since every attack can be made with a single hand crossbow, dual wielding hand crossbows mechanically serves no purpose other than possibly delaying the game while I consider if casting the spell is something the character can actually accomplish with weapons in both hands.
Or the player can just not be a turd and use a single hand crossbow.
Slowing down the game should be avoided at all costs. As a DM, if you don't want to slow the game down, you can either just do away with components for spells completely, allow characters to behave as if they have however many hands are required to do whatever it is they're attempting to do, or simply tell the players that dual wielding hand crossbows is out. | #249MirtekMay 20, 2015 10:17:20 | The only problem with one-handed-reloading would be that hand-crossbow and shield becomes the superior style in terms of effectiveness. With the +10 damage from sharpshooter combined with the +2 to hit from fighting style and the guaranteed bonus action attack easily outdamages even a greatsword while getting benefits of using a shield at the same time.
However rulling it only bepossible for two hand crossbows wouldn't change anything. |

| #571OrethalionMay 23, 2015 8:34:58 | Bounded accuracy has made it so armor choice is pretty meaningless. There's no such thing as trap armor.
Armor type AC
Padded 16 Leather 16 Studded Leather 17 Hide 14 Chain Shirt 15 Scale Mail 16 Breastplate 16 Halfplate 17 Ring Mail 14 Chain Mail 16 Splint Mail 17 Plate Mail 18
As you can see, the AC you can reach is at most, 2 point higher than padded armor, and even then you need a high strength. Only 4 of the 12 armors have a better AC than padded. There is no way that it can be considered to be sub-par or a trap with such a small amount differentiating armors from one another. |

| #603DoctorBadWolfMay 24, 2015 22:16:17 | Not all characters that attack with dex will have fully maxed out dex. Not all characters attack with str or dex. Plenty of characters in both groups are not going to get as much out of padded armor as they will out of any of the medium armors. And leather armor is cheap enough, and in enough starting gear packages, that there will rarely be a cost related reason to use padded armor, not to mention that padded is strictly less good than leather. The extra cost of leather is irrelevant, because it is not prohibitive. Any campaign where starting characters don't have access to leather armor is going to be enough of an edge case that it doesn't belong in a balance discussion.
The only way an armor could be worse than padded armor is by having lower AC with a moderate dex score, and also having the stealth penalty. Being heavier isn't a problem, because characters who dump str in favor of dex aren't looking at anything but light armor. Basically, medium and heavy armor is better for stronger characters, while light is better for more agile characters, which is as it should be. The only place in question is those is comparing within a category, in which case padded flat out loses. |

| #635KarnosMay 28, 2015 7:48:20 | There is one inconsistancy with the ruling, IMO.
A hand-crossbow is 1 handed. It has the ammunition property, so the argument is made that it requires an additional hand to reload, for a total of 2 hands. Okay, fine.
A heavy crossbow is 2 handed. Given the above argument, it would also require an additional hand to reload, for a total of 3 hands. Why isn't this the case?
Yes, you can reasonably assume that you let one hand off of the heavy crossbow to pick up a bolt and load, but why is it such a stretch to assume maybe the hand crossbow can be loaded with one hand, given that it is indeed a 1-handed weapon? |

| #777RCanineJun 09, 2015 21:30:33 | So we're still arguing about loading hand crossbows? I've never seen anyone contradict this explanation:
Loading a hand crossbow doesn't require two hands. It requires a bolt. A bolt and a crossbow. Loading the crossbow doesn't affect your action economy because the ammunition rules let you load the crossbow as part of an attack. However, you still need to draw the bolt and use it, it just doesn't take any time. Unless your character somehow has prehensile eyelashes, no rules in the PHB allow you to load a crossbow without holding a bolt at some point in the process.
That said, if there was a magical crossbow that didn't require ammunition, like the 4E moonbow, I would have no problem letting a player fire it over and over with an occupied off-hand. |
